Step 2:
-
Cut the pâte a choux
-
Holding the knife horizontally carefully cut the pâte a choux about three-quarters of the way through, making a little pocket in the pastry. Repeat until all the pâte a choux are cut.
-
Step 3:
-
Make the salmon cream
-
Make the salmon cream. In a small bowl, combine the cream, the salmon, and the cloves. Now blend the ingredients together until they are well-mixed.
-
Step 4:
-
Make the mushroom mix
-
Place a frying pan on a medium-high heat. Next, add the cooked mushroom mixture into the pan. Then add about 15 ml of sherry, cream, and stir.
-
Allow the cream to coat mushrooms thoroughly and continue to cook until the liquid thickens to about one-half of its original volume. Season with salt and pepper, add the chopped thyme, stir, and remove from heat.
-
Now place the mixture into a bowl and set aside.
-
VIDEOJUG TIP
-
Fillings can be made a day in advance and stored. The mushroom filling can be re-heated with a drop of hot water.
-
Step 5:
-
Fill the pate choux
-
Open a pâte a choux and using a small spoon, carefully put a little of the salmon cream inside. Continue until half of the pate a choux are filled. Next, repeat this process using the mushroom mixture, filling the remaining half of the pastries.
